Default AJ16 oil consumption

Hi guys.
My first thread as an XJS wannabee. Have seen a nice car with AJ16 engine but oil level was 3 litres down since last service 7k miles ago. Is this reasonable consumption - what is the norm? Also no cruise control - is this a common problem? Likely cheap or expensive fix?

How many miles between the last change? Do you know if the engine was filled then. These engines hold 8.75 quarts with a new filter. Some shops don't know that and just dump 5 quarts in. My 4.0 doesn't use oil at all but I change it between 3 and 4 thousand miles.

The AJ16 is not known at all ( as far as I know anyway and I read up on the AJ16 engine all the time ) for oil consumption. More likely as mentioned earlier that the correct amount of oil was not put back in to begin with.

I would check the tailpipes on start up and running for any smoke blow by and also check for oil leaks under the engine. Could have a oil sending unit etc. that is leaking pretty fast.

My 1995 4.0 XJS (108,000 miles) Coupe burns no oil between changes (knock on Burl wood). I agree with others here that it was never topped off. Being 3 down would put it at most standard oil sump levels, so this theory makes sense. Has this hurt the engine? I will lets other chime in.

As to the Cruise Control; mine was a pinhole in the bladder, easily fixed with a dab of black silicone. Held for over 7 years now.

I agree with the others saying that their cars don't/shouldn't use oil however, while working at a Jaguar main dealer we had a similar query from a customer.
I will never forget the official Jaguar reply

' Any Jaguar engine can use/burn UPTO 1 litre of oil per 1000 miles '.

It seems this is a common standard across the motor trade as I discussed this with an Audi technician and he had been told the same.

In an ideal world it should use no oil but that will depend on its past service history and drving conditions.

Early AJ6 engines used to suffer from valve stem seals leaking, these were normally done at the same time as the head gasket was serviced !!
